Identify the target verb and subject pronoun

The prompt asks for the "TÚ" form of the Spanish verb "Estar" (to be).

Analyze the given options

  • "estás" is the second-person singular present indicative form of "estar", which corresponds to "tú".
  • "veis" is the second-person plural present indicative form of "ver" (to see), corresponding to "vosotros" (used in Spain).
  • The other blocks contain English translations/definitions of other verb forms.

Select the correct match

The correct Spanish conjugation matching "The TÚ form of Estar" is "estás".
